Corporate Tax Return Preparation
BOMCAS Canada provides corporate accounting and tax services to Canadian-controlled private corporations, owner-managed businesses, incorporated professionals, holding companies, investment corporations, and other private enterprises.
Corporate tax compliance can involve significantly more than completing a T2 corporate income tax return. The year-end process may require accurate bookkeeping, bank reconciliations, adjusting entries, capital asset schedules, shareholder loan analysis, payroll reconciliations, GST/HST reviews, financial statement preparation, and tax planning.
Our corporate tax and year-end services may include:
- T2 corporate income tax return preparation
- Federal and provincial corporate tax filings
- Corporate financial statement preparation
- General ledger review and cleanup
- Year-end adjusting journal entries
- Bank and credit card reconciliations
- Capital asset and capital cost allowance schedules
- Shareholder loan account analysis
- Salary and dividend planning considerations
- Corporate loss tracking
- Related-party transaction review
- GST/HST reconciliation
- Payroll account reconciliation
- T4 and T5 information return preparation
- Corporate tax instalment guidance
- Assistance with CRA corporate tax correspondence
- Nil corporate tax return preparation
- Late and prior-year corporate filings
We work to ensure that the corporation’s accounting records, financial statements, and tax filings are aligned. This helps reduce inconsistencies, improves the quality of the corporation’s records, and provides business owners with more reliable financial information.

Cryptocurrency Tax Accounting
Cryptocurrency transactions can create complex recordkeeping and tax reporting requirements.
We assist clients with organizing transaction histories, reviewing proceeds and costs, calculating adjusted cost base information, distinguishing between potential capital and business activity, and preparing supporting schedules for Canadian tax reporting.
